What is the suitable temperature for growing beans?

Temperature requirements for growing beans

Beans like a warm environment. Too high or too low temperatures will hinder the growth of beans. The temperature must be kept above 10°C to germinate smoothly. Therefore, when sowing, the temperature should be maintained at 10-30°C after germination. If this temperature requirement is not met, the beans will not germinate or grow slowly, affecting pod formation.

Bean growth temperature

Green beans are highly heat-resistant and require high temperatures for growth and development. The most suitable temperature for growth is 20-25℃ , but they can also pod normally at temperatures above 35℃ in summer. However, green beans are not frost-resistant, and their growth will be inhibited at temperatures below 10℃ for a long time. The germination rate and germination potential of green beans are lower when the temperature is 35℃ , and they grow more vigorously at temperatures of 25-30℃ after sowing .

Bean planting time

There is a saying among the people, "Plant melons and beans around the Qingming Festival." The Qingming Festival is a very suitable time to grow bean crops. In the northern region, under natural conditions, the planting time for beans is in spring, and the sowing time is generally around late March.

The climate in the south is warm, so sowing can be done early, usually in February and March. The growing period of beans is generally about two months. Mature beans can be eaten in summer and can be harvested until October. If grown in a greenhouse, beans can be planted all year round.
